’95 Matchless™ Chieftain

A beautifully full amp tone with plenty of character. The Chief is a really great amp to use for putting a slightly different color in your musical palette.

‘96 Matchless HC30

The perfect Class A crunch tone with tight responsive low end. This is right at home with coun- try, blues, and rock

’74 Orange™ OR 120

This often overlooked amp from a great British amp company was used by greats like Jimmy and Frank Zappa. No wonder the great Orange is making a comeback.

’99 Peavey® 5150® II

Designed in conjunction with Eddie Van Halen by Peavey®, this amp offers gain for days.

’88 Randall® HT-100

A vintage solid state amp that ushered in a new metal generation. This was the amp Dimebag used in the earlier Pantera days.

’84 Roland® JC-120

This solid state combo was synonymous with the sparkling clean sounds of the 80’s.

‘88 Soldano SLO-100

Considered one of the first “boutique” amp companies, the SLO 100 is a pure gain head’s dream. Smooth distortion with incredible sustain, this amp is amazing.

’67 Sunn® 100S

Used by Pete Townshend in the late ‘60s US tour, these amps offered tons of headroom which certainly delivered the SPLs The Who loved.

‘62 Vox® AC15

The first great Vox® amp. A single 12” version of its more famous 30 Watt big brother, this amp has much of the same character to offer.

‘63 Vox AC30 Top Boost

The quintessential amp that defined both Brian May’s and Edge’s sound. Just crank this amp up and get some of the most awesome growl you will ever hear from an amp.

DigiTech® Blackbass – ’65 Blackface preamp w/ Bassman poweramp

What happens when you combine the cleaner input stage of Blackface and connect it to the gritty poweramp of a Bassman? You get an experimental amp that works perfect for blues, rock- a-billy, country and rock.You’ll want to drive this hard.

DigiTech Blues

A perfect combination of clarity and grit.The Blues amp cuts through but doesn’t get too muddy as the gain is turned up.

DigiTech Bright Clean

A perfect clean combo amp structure, the amp is bright yet cleaner than most. Great for jazz, surf, country, clean rock and metal.

DigiTech Brownsound - Hot rodded 80’s stack tone

The Brownsound is a hot-rodded Marshall® tone of the early ‘80s made famous by a wild, finger- tapping guitarist.

DigiTech Chunk

Thicker than a Marshall®, the Chuck gives you lots of gain with plenty of low end that doesn’t get in your way.

DigiTech Clean Tube

The Clean Tube is a very clean tube combo tone with just the right amount of 2nd harmonics.
